Escalating tensions between France and Turkey over Libya

June 30, 2020
Africa, Anti-LNA coalition, EU, European Politics, French Politics, GNA, Governance, Haftar, Libyan Army/Militias, Macron, Turkey

On 24 June, Jalel Harchaoui, Libya analyst at the Conflict Research Unit of the Clingendael Institute, was interviewed by France 24 to discuss the escalation of tensions between France and Turkey following comments made by French officials regarding Turkey's involvement in Libyan affairs.Click here to watch the interview.
